Mirador Nordenskjöld Lake offers a stunning view of the picturesque Nordenskjöld Lake in Torres del Paine National Park, Chile. Visitors can take in the breathtaking scenery of the turquoise waters and surrounding mountains from this popular lookout point. It's a must-visit spot for nature lovers and photography enthusiasts looking to capture the beauty of Patagonia's landscapes. It is just a roadside lookout:)
Want to see more?
I have created an interactive travel guide to help people travel
like me. Used for 50+ trips